Embodiment 1

[0014] A method for processing an extra-concentrated miscellaneous grain goat's milk drink is characterized in that it consists of the following steps:

[0015] 1) First, heat and boil fresh goat milk for 5 minutes, cool to room temperature, filter with double-layer gauze, and concentrate by rotary evaporation. When the remaining volume is 1 / 2 of the original volume, the concentrated goat milk is obtained;

[0016] 2) Sieve the peeled cornmeal with a 60-mesh standard sample sieve, stir-fry and stir continuously, until it tastes like popcorn, you will get cooked cornmeal;

Abstract

The invention relates to a processing method of an extra-concentrated coarse cereal and goat milk beverage. The processing method comprises the following steps: heating and boiling fresh goat milk, cooling, filtering, rotationally evaporating and concentrating, thus obtaining goat milk; sieving peeled corn flour, stir-frying and continuously stirring, thus obtaining cooked corn flour; dry-blending xylitol, saccharose, beta-cyclodextrin, sucrose ester and a citric acid solid, adding water, firstly stirring and dissolving on medium fire, then boiling on strong fire, continuously stirring, taking off the heat until the volume of a boiling solution is close to one half of the volume of the dry-blended materials before complete dissolving, adding edible gelatin, and fully and uniformly stirring, thus obtaining a mixed boiling solution; mixing the obtained cooked corn flour with fresh black rice bran, adding water for wetting, firstly inoculating bacillus natto, and then inoculating lactobacillus brevis, mixing with the obtained goat milk after completing solid fermentation, heating, boiling and sterilizing; adding an obtained fermentation solution into the obtained boiling solution, homogenizing at a normal temperature and a normal pressure after uniformly stirring and mixing, degassing at the normal temperature, and subpackaging and tinning. The extra-concentrated coarse cereal and goat milk beverage prepared by the invention is unique in flavor, cool in taste, convenient in carrying and eating and good in stability.

Description

technical field [0001] The invention relates to the field of food processing, and mainly relates to a processing method of an extra-concentrated miscellaneous grain goat milk beverage. Background technique [0002] With the improvement of people's living standards and the gradual deepening of the concept of health, coarse grains are gradually favored by modern people. It can effectively make up for the lack of intake of vitamins and dietary fiber caused by long-term eating of high-fat, high-protein, and high-calorie foods, making the diet structure more reasonable. However, coarse grains have a rough taste and poor sensory properties, and they do not taste as smooth as "fine grains", which limits the formation and development of the coarse grains market. For a long time, in order to make the taste of coarse grains smoother, people have used various means to refine them.
